Lesson 14 delves into the relationship between the Enlightenment and the scientific revolution. The Enlightenment was heavily influenced by advancements in science and the scientific method, which emphasized observation and experimentation. Thinkers like Isaac Newton and Galileo Galilei challenged traditional beliefs through their discoveries in physics and astronomy, leading to a new understanding of the natural world. This collaboration between Enlightenment philosophy and scientific inquiry fostered a spirit of skepticism towards established knowledge and authority.

Key Facts

1

Isaac Newton's laws of motion revolutionized physics.

2

Galileo's use of the telescope transformed astronomy.

3

The scientific method became a cornerstone of Enlightenment thinking.
